What makes Larson the best is the fact that he wins in literally everything he drives when most all equipent is equal. He wins when the entire field is within tenths. Wing, non-wing, midget, silver crown, various stock cars, road race cars, derby horses, you name it. The equipemnt is all the same. The driver is the difference. Firday night, that was clear in both the dash and the feature. When others have been dominant, it was during times where very few were actually competitive. Most of Kyle's A mains are agaist fields where literally every car and driver has won.

Highjackign a recent Kyle Larson posting.
He won with Modifieds at Eldora last nightr.
That makes, midget, silver crown, traditional springs, winged sprints, napcar dirt trucks, now mods.
What's left that currently runs Eldora: Late Models for 8 classes.
Classes he's not likely to win at Eldroa, Push-Truck races (seen them race & wreck), Hot laps ask (Ask Mark Long and Dwain Liber), Big Block modifieds & Motorcycles (flat track).
What classes am I missing, that've ran at Eldora?
Who besides maybe Hewitt, has won more than 4 classes (4 in one night) at Eldora?

I seem to recall Paul Silva posting a pic of the RR they had just won on which was in its third night in service. Paul Silva and Kevin Rumley have great equipment, but I don't think either of them are spending anywhere near what the top teams in the respective series are to get the results they are getting. Larson is worth a couple tenths a lap on sheer talent that other teams are spending $$$ to get in HP (sprints) or shocks (late models).
